Snow Possible In Sonoma County; Petaluma Under Freeze Warning
A winter storm warning now lasts until 11 a.m. Friday, with snow still expected at elevations above 1,500 to 2,000 feet.
PETALUMA, CA — The cold storm currently moving through Petaluma and the Bay Area will stick around a little longer.
The National Weather Service extended its freeze warning for interior areas of the Bay Area for another 24 hours into Friday morning. Sub-freezing temperatures as low as 32 are expected in Petaluma and throughout the Sonoma Coastal Range, North Bay interior mountains and North Bay interior valleys.
A winter storm warning now lasts until 11 a.m. Friday, with snow still expected at elevations above 1,500 to 2,000 feet. Areas under the winter storm warning include the Sonoma Coastal range, the interior mountains of Sonoma County, the Marin highlands, the mountains of Napa County, the East Bay Hills, the eastern Santa Clara Hills, the Santa Cruz Mountains, the Santa Lucia Mountains, and the interior mountains of San Benito and Monterey County.

Rain and snow showers will become more widespread Thursday evening into Friday at lower elevations, with a 10 percent chance of thunderstorms Thursday into Friday, according to the weather service.

Here is the National Weather Service forecast for Petaluma through next Wednesday:
Thursday
Showers likely. Mostly cloudy, with a high near 48. West southwest wind 11 to 15 mph, with gusts as high as 21 mph. Chance of precipitation is 60%. New precipitation amounts between a tenth and quarter of an inch possible.
Thursday Night
Showers and possibly a thunderstorm. Some of the storms could produce small hail. Low around 34. Southeast wind 9 to 14 mph, with gusts as high as 21 mph. Chance of precipitation is 100%. New rainfall amounts between a half and three quarters of an inch possible.
Friday
Showers likely before 7am, then showers likely and possibly a thunderstorm between 7am and 10am, then a slight chance of showers after 10am. Some of the storms could produce small hail. Partly sunny, with a high near 49. South southwest wind 3 to 8 mph. Chance of precipitation is 60%. New precipitation amounts of less than a tenth of an inch, except higher amounts possible in thunderstorms.
Friday Night
A slight chance of rain showers before 1am, then a slight chance of rain and snow showers. Widespread frost after 4am. Otherwise, partly cloudy, with a low around 28. North wind 3 to 5 mph. Chance of precipitation is 20%.
Saturday
Widespread frost, mainly before 8am. Otherwise, mostly sunny, with a high near 54. West wind 5 to 7 mph.
Saturday Night
Partly cloudy, with a low around 35.
Sunday
A 50 percent chance of showers. Mostly cloudy, with a high near 52.
Sunday Night
Showers likely, mainly after 4am. Mostly cloudy, with a low around 35.
Monday
Showers. Mostly cloudy, with a high near 51.
Monday Night
Showers. Cloudy, with a low around 37.
Tuesday
Showers. Mostly cloudy, with a high near 51.
Tuesday Night
A chance of showers. Mostly cloudy, with a low around 32.
Wednesday
A chance of showers. Mostly sunny, with a high near 56.
